A few of autumn’s spectacular speсtacles
The Bolshoi is always a thrill: the world’s best singers, dancers and musicians performing to a red-velvet and gold hall that is packed with audiences just a bit tipsy (навеселе, подшофе) from their champagne pre-theater tipple. In October and November, you can see a new production of “Giselle,” a premiere of “Dido and Aeneas” (Дидона и Эней) or the slightly scandalous “Nureyev” by Russia’s most celebrated and politically embattled (осуждаемый, попавший в немилость) young director Kirill Serebrennikov. For children, there is “The Guide to the Orchestra. Le carnaval des animaux” (Путеводитель по оркестру. Карнавал животных) with works by Benjamin Britten and Camille Saint-Saëns, or “Peter and the Wolf” (Петя и Волк) at the Boris Pokrovsky Chamber Stage.
